What are some common challenges IT Project Managers face when coordinating cross-functional teams?

IT Project Managers often encounter challenges such as aligning different team priorities, managing communication across technical and non-technical departments, and resolving conflicting expectations on project timelines. Effective collaboration requires strong interpersonal skills and the ability to translate project goals into actionable tasks for various stakeholders. Additionally, adapting to evolving project requirements and ensuring all team members are on the same page are key aspects of navigating these challenges successfully.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as an IT Project Manager, and why are they important?

To thrive as an IT Project Manager, you need strong project management skills, technical knowledge of IT systems, and a relevant degree or certification such as PMP or PRINCE2. Familiarity with project management software like Jira, Microsoft Project, or Asana is typically required. Excellent communication, leadership, and problem-solving skills help you manage teams and stakeholders effectively. These skills ensure successful project delivery, alignment with business goals, and efficient management of resources and timelines.

Your Impact
You'll be joining a team already making waves in Texas, with active work for CapMetro, VIA, DART, Houston METRO, TxDOT, and MPOs across the state. This work includes:
  • Transit planning projects including bus network redesigns and transit facility planning;
  • Strategic organizational assessments and vision plans developed with agency leadership teams;
  • Transit operations planning and performance measurement through data analytics and dashboards;
  • Active transportation planning, including gaps analysis, safety analysis, and corridor prioritization; and
  • Long-range plans, bikeshare plans, transit access studies, transportation demand management, and microtransit planning.
